Riingo Brunch

Manny and Hirut were in the city for a Broadway show, so we had a chance to meet up with them for a nice Sunday brunch at Riingo.

The decor is quite modern and cozy, and the wait staff is extremely friendly.  We didn't feel rushed at all, which says a lot for a Sunday brunch time (which tends to be a quite hectic).  The girls went for savory dishes: Mel had a ham and gruyere sandwich and Hirut tried the lobster pasta.  Both delicious.
The guys went for sweeter plates: Manny opted for French toast and DJ had the pancakes.  We all agreed the pancakes were among the best we've tasted.
